Shrink Nanotechnologies, Inc. (?Shrink?) (OTCBB: INKN), an innovative nanotechnology company developing products and licensing opportunities in the alternative energy industry, medical diagnostics and sensors, and biotechnology research and development tools businesses, announced today that it is entering the final phase of its commercialization program for its first cell culturing devices for the StemDisc family of stem cell culturing products.

Within the last week, Shrink has received the final mold for the initial StemDisc product line. The balance of the design parameters have been completed, and the Company will begin building and testing the prototype commercial iterations of the StemDisc 450, which has been designed to allow biologists and researchers to culture HESCs (human embryonic stem cells) as well as IPSCs (induced pluripotent stem cells) with amazing simplicity, in an advantageous form factor and at a much lower cost. Shrink expects to begin to offer the product sometime in the 4th quarter of this year.

About Shrink Nanotechnologies, Inc.

Shrink Nanotechnologies, Inc. (www.shrinknano.com) is a one-of-a-kind FIGA? organization, which focuses on leveraging contributions from experts in Finance, Industry, Government and Academia. Operating as a high-technology development-stage company, Shrink owns and develops proprietary and patent-pending nano-sized technologies, components and product systems. The Company's unique NanoShrink? material is a pre-stressed polymer which is used in a patent pending manufacturing platform with numerous applications in the solar energy, human and animal diagnostics, and biotechnology research and development tools industries.
